Output 59a3f9df77b5b3ea29987d50c7fb6f13d145a7de3fe43e28a5a0598bb142f4db:0

value
34900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d17e0052cfb6a2619d7560e9788610c440b20f87 OP_EQUALVERIFY OP_CHECKSIG
address
1L6hApCjeJs13qb86hMoN55b9hFYnk2JSH
transaction
59a3f9df77b5b3ea29987d50c7fb6f13d145a7de3fe43e28a5a0598bb142f4db
spent
true